Transaction 59f66dd21aff04c8f1ec0a7c271579a16330ac77efd5147456209d6ee13f83d1
1 Input
1 Output
-
59f66dd21aff04c8f1ec0a7c271579a16330ac77efd5147456209d6ee13f83d1:0
- value
- 389461
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4de9784e6d1a342eb297c0ceeeb29d3f6cd1c174 OP_EQUAL
- address
- 38nye6EJjGSxfTGUJhYA2nM3facx3p2UcP